Binance executive slumps in court

Thursday’s scheduled proceeding on the trial of the detained Binance executive, Tigran Gambaryan, at the Federal High Court Abuja quickly took a dramatic turn following the defendant’s collapse. Shortly after the matter was called upon by the court registrar for continuation of trial, the defendant did not step forward to the dock. He remained seated at the back as usual. …
